A Bug That Won’t Die: Tracing the Roots of the Problem
The initial reports centered around the Pixel 6 and its first-generation Tensor chip, a device plagued by early software issues. Users discovered that enabling Wi-Fi calling often bypassed the problem, suggesting a conflict within the phone’s cellular connectivity stack. While Google issued patches, the issue resurfaced with subsequent Pixel models – the 7, 8, and now the 10 – indicating a deeper, systemic problem than isolated software glitches. The problem isn’t limited to the US either, with reports surfacing from carriers internationally, though a fix was reportedly implemented in Canada.
Recent anecdotes are particularly alarming. A Pixel 8 user on Reddit reported a 10-minute delay in establishing a 911 connection, even with strong cellular signal. This isn’t an isolated incident; similar stories are accumulating across online forums, painting a disturbing picture of unreliability. The core issue appears to be a failure in the phone’s modem to properly establish a connection with emergency services infrastructure, even when a standard phone call works flawlessly.

Why This Matters: The Evolving Landscape of Emergency Communication
The stakes are rising as emergency communication evolves. Next Generation 911 (NG911) is rolling out across the US, promising richer data transmission – including precise location information and even video – to emergency responders. However, NG911 also introduces new complexities in device compatibility and network handoffs. A phone that can’t reliably establish a basic voice call to 911 is ill-equipped to handle the demands of NG911. The National Emergency Number Association (NENA) is actively working to ensure seamless integration, but device-side issues like the Pixel’s 911 bug threaten to undermine these efforts.
